Abstract
Active rules are the mechanism by which some systems can behave automatically. Rule validation is a mandatory step to guarantee those systems work properly. One of the most used validation techniques is based on test cases. In this paper we introduce a new metric through the Conditional Colored Petri Net model of the rule base, to determine the number of test cases.
